資料庫原理及應用課程設計指導

2021-03-04 10:00:01 字數 2332 閱讀 5480

1、選題與蒐集資料:進行系統調查,蒐集資料。

2、分析與設計:根據蒐集的資料,進行功能與資料分析,並進行資料庫、系統功能等設計。

3、程式設計:運用掌握的語言,編寫程式,實現所設計的模組功能。

4、除錯與測試:自行除錯程式,成員交叉測試程式,並記錄測試情況。

5、驗收與評分:指導教師對結果進行綜合驗收,結合設計報告,根據課程設計成績的評定方法,評出成績。

五、本課程設計內容與要求

掌握資料庫的設計的每個步驟,以及提交各步驟所需圖表和文件。通過使用目前流行的dbms,建立所設計的資料庫,並在此基礎上實現資料庫查詢、連線等操作和觸發器、儲存器等物件設計。

1、需求分析:根據自己的選題,給出功能模組圖和必要的文字說明。

2、概念結構設計:繪製所選題目詳細的e-r圖。

3、邏輯結構設計:將e-r圖轉換成等價的關係模式;按需求對關係模式進行規範化;對規範化後的模式進行評價,調整模式,使其滿足效能、儲存等方面要求;根據區域性應用需要設計外模式。

4、物理結構設計:選定實施環境,訪問方法等。

5、資料實施和維護:用dbms建立資料庫結構,載入資料,實現各種查詢、鏈結應用程式,設計庫中觸發器、儲存器等物件,並能對資料庫做簡單的維護操作。

6、成果:課程設計報告,程式,資料檔案,日誌檔案,備份檔案

八、課程設計報告要求

課程設計報告有四個方面的要求:

1、問題描述。包括此問題的理論和實際兩方面。

2、解決方案。包括:e-r模型要設計規範、合理,關係模式的設計至少要滿足第三正規化,資料庫的設計要考慮安全性和完整性的要求。

3、解決方案中所設計的e-r模型、關係模式的描述與具體實現的說明。

4、具體的解決例項。

九、成績評定標準

十、參考資料

1.《database system concepts》(fourth edition) abraham silberschatz henry f.korth s.sudarshan higher education press

2.《資料庫系統概論》薩師煊王珊高等教育出版社2023年第3版

3. 《完全掌握sql server 2000》羅運模人民郵電出版社,2001

4. 《軟體工程技術》白尚旺等電子工業出版社,2004

附錄:課程設計題目

《資料庫應用設計》課程設計:人事管理系統

系統功能的基本要求:

員工各種資訊的輸入,包括員工的基本資訊、學歷資訊、婚姻狀況資訊、職稱等。

員工各種資訊的修改;

對於轉出、辭職、辭退、退休員工資訊的刪除;

按照一定的條件,查詢、統計符合條件的員工資訊;至少應該包括每個員工詳細資訊的查詢、按婚姻狀況查詢、按學歷查詢、按工作崗位查詢等,至少應該包括按學歷、婚姻狀況、崗位、參加工作時間等統計各自的員工資訊;

對查詢、統計的結果列印輸出。

《資料庫應用設計》課程設計:工資管理系統

系統功能的基本要求:

員工每個工種基本工資的設定

加班津貼管理,根據加班時間和型別給予不同的加班津貼;

按照不同工種的基本工資情況、員工的考勤情況產生員工的每月的月工資;

員工年終獎金的生成,員工的年終獎金計算公式=(員工本年度的工資總和+津貼的總和)/12;

企業工資報表。能夠查詢單個員工的工資情況、每個部門的工資情況、按月的工資統計,並能夠列印;

《資料庫應用設計》課程設計:機票預定系統

系統功能的基本要求:

每個航班資訊的輸入。

每個航班的坐位資訊的輸入;

當旅客進行機票預定時,輸入旅客基本資訊,系統為旅客安排航班,列印取票通知和帳單;

旅客在飛機起飛前一天憑取票通知交款取票;

旅客能夠退訂機票;

能夠查詢每個航班的預定情況、計算航班的滿座率。

《資料庫應用設計》課程設計:倉庫管理系統

系統功能的基本要求:

產品入庫管理,可以填寫入庫單,確認產品入庫;

產品出庫管理,可以填寫出庫單,確認出庫;

借出管理,憑藉條借出,然後能夠還庫;

初始庫存設定,設定庫存的初始值,庫存的上下警戒限;

可以進行盤庫,反映每月、年的庫存情況;

可以查詢產品入庫情況、出庫情況、當前庫存情況,可以按出庫單、入庫單,產品、時間進行查詢;

其它參考的題目

1. 網上書店

2. 家庭理財系統

3. 客房管理資料庫

4. 圖書管理資料庫

5. 學籍管理

6. 成績管理

7. 銀行系統

8. 員工管理系統

課程設計最終成績分為"優秀","良好","及格","不及格"四級."優秀"為100分到85分,"良好"為86分到75分, "及格"為74分到60分,"不及格"為60分以下.

資料庫原理及應用課程設計要求

要求 課程設計佔30分,其中課程設計文件15分,資料庫及程式檔案15分。截止時間 2015年6月30日,逾期成績為0分。以小組形式 每小組1 2人 課程設計文件列印出來交給組長統一上交,資料庫及程式檔案由組長提交至網路教學平台 主要內容 結合你的專業或興趣,使用c 設計出具有簡單介面的小型系統。1 ...

資料庫原理及應用課程設計要求

要求一 自選題目。可以參考資源中的一些選題。自由組織小組,每三至四人一組。三 資料庫實施可以選用sql server oracle my sql access等dbms,版本可自己選用。四 設計內容要求 作業報告撰寫順序參照這個順序,其中4為選作部分 1 系統分析與設計 主要包括系統需求分析 做完需...

《資料庫原理與應用》課程設計報告

16週交作業 資料庫基礎與access 課程設計報告 設計題目 綜合人事管理系統 班級學號 姓名經濟管理學院 2015年6月28日 一 需求分析 一級標題,黑體,小三號,加粗,如有二級標題,用黑體,四號,加粗 正文,宋體,小號 1 資訊處理 即這一資料庫系統中需要儲存哪些資訊。2 處理需求 即對資料...